Boiled Shrimp

Boiled shrimp can be with or without the shell. The shrimp needs to be cooked in simmering water flavored with spices of choice. The water can also be flavored with lime, lemon juice or orange for citrus flavoring. After being cooked, the shrimp is washed in cold water to prevent it from becoming excessively tender. The flavored boiled shrimp is served with its shell, legs, tail and veins removed. The tail is retained when it is served as a cold appetizer.
